In 1846, Lydia Cooper entered the world in Caverswall, Staffordshire, England, born to James Cooper And Hannah Shenton. In 1851, Lydia Cooper resided in Longton, Stoke upon Trent, Staffordshire, England. In 1861, Lydia Cooper resided in St James, Longton, Staffordshire, England. Lydia Cooper passed away in 1880 in Stoke on Trent,Staffordshire.
